Reading Get Home Cup Tie

26 August 2015
By Hob Nob Anyone?

Reading will play either Barnsley or Everton in a rare home cup tie after the draw for the third round of the League Cup was made last night. Al Habsi gifted Portsmouth a half time lead last night at Fratton Park, in the second round, before goals from Nick Blackman and a 84th minute winner from Gareth McCleary secured a 2-1 win, only our second victory of the season.

League One Barnsley face Premier League Everton tonight in their second round match to decide who will go on to visit the Madejski Stadium in the next round. The third round fixture will take place on Tuesday 22 September.
